my 3g connection was down all morning and i tried updating profile by doing ##72786# in dialer. however, my 3g is back and i'm still not getting any internet connection. all apps that uses data does not work and i have to connect to wifi to send and receive data. i've tried to revert back by restoring nand backup but still doesnt work. is there anyway to revert back to my old setting???

After you did ##72786# reset, it should have rebooted the phone, then it should have performed hands free activation, then performed update profile and prl.

If some of these didn't complete then your data might not work. If your 3g was done, there is the possibility the infrastructure to perform those updates was also down.

You can perform update profile from menu->settings->system updates or menu->settings->about phone->system updates

Also if you were on an older PRL, it may have updated you to a newer PRL. This might have removed (or added) some roaming capabilities.

I would just try the ##72786# reset again now that the Sprint network in your area is back up.

when i tried ##72786# again the phone rebooted but does not go through the profile update and for some reason i cannot update profile through setting because it kicks me back out. i'm rooted an on an old calkulin's rom. is there anyway to update profile without going through the settings???

Custom ROMs might have removed the update profile apps.

I would perform nandroid backup, then flash stock ODIN OneClick, peform the ##72786# reset from there, then after HFA and profile update are done, restore your nandroid backup.

finally got it to activate and update profile. i had to unfreeze system update in titanium backup and then i was able to update through system menu. thank you very much for your help.
